Positioning in the Plate-Loaded Strength Zone

The commercial plate loaded iso-lateral bench press targets the pectorals, anterior deltoids, and triceps through a converging movement path that brings the handles together at full extension. On a strength floor, this station complements flat and incline selectorized presses, dumbbell bench stations, and cable crossovers to cover the full pressing spectrum. Facilities with moderate to high member traffic benefit from the independent arm design, which accommodates users with significant bilateral strength imbalances. The frame geometry suits a wide range of body sizes without requiring complex adjustments.

What the Frame Specification Actually Controls

Frame steel gauge and tube cross-section define the deflection threshold before the upright begins to flex visibly under load. An 11-gauge, 3×3 inch tube section provides a stiffness-to-weight ratio that keeps the main uprights rigid even when both arms carry maximum plate loading. The Hidden Cost of Structural Shortcuts

Thinner wall tubing on a plate-loaded chest press may look identical in photos, but under repeated heavy loading the upright begins to deflect, altering the pressing path and placing uneven force on the user’s shoulder joints. Spot welds at the arm pivot crack without visible warning, creating a liability event rather than a maintenance task. Unsealed bearings develop play within months in chalk-heavy environments, generating noise and requiring frequent teardown. Low-density upholstery compresses permanently under daily use, forcing replacement cycles that downtime the station. Frequently Asked Questions

Q: How do I verify that a plate-loaded chest press is truly commercial-grade?
A: Request the mill certificate for the frame steel and confirm the gauge and grade are traceable to the coil, not just labeled as commercial. Check whether the welding is continuous MIG or spot weld by examining the joint lines at stress points. Ask if load testing is performed on every unit before shipment or only on samples. Documentation should include per-unit test records.

Q: What is the difference between plate-loaded and selectorized chest presses for a busy gym?
A: Plate-loaded units like this ISO-lateral press offer independent arm movement and a converging path suited to serious lifters who prefer loading plates directly. Selectorized stations provide quicker weight changes for high-turnover environments. Many commercial facilities install both, placing plate-loaded stations in dedicated strength zones and selectorized units on the main floor for general membership use.

Q: How much floor space should I allocate around this chest press?
A: The unit footprint is 1323×1599 mm, but you must add clearance for plate storage on both sides and safe user entry and exit. Typically, allow minimum lateral space on each side for loading and unloading bumper plates. A 2D-3D CAD layout from the manufacturer will show exact safety zones and help avoid unusable gaps between adjacent stations in your strength floor plan.

Q: What maintenance does the ISO-lateral pivot require in a high-traffic setting?
A: The sealed industrial bearings at the arm pivot are designed to exclude chalk dust and sweat without periodic lubrication. Inspect for lateral play or grinding noise annually. Upholstery and grip surfaces should be checked monthly for stitching separation or compression. The 200μm powder coating requires only pH-neutral cleaning to maintain corrosion resistance at plate contact points.
